Our verdict is Likely pathogenic. The variant received 6 ACMG points: 6P and 0B. PM2PP3_ModeratePP5_Moderate

The ENST00000330775.9(SLC37A4):​c.163A>C​(p.Ser55Arg)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a conserved nucleotide. The variant was absent in control chromosomes in GnomAD project.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Likely pathogenic (★).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. S55S) has been classified as Likely benign.

Genes affected
SLC37A4 (HGNC:4061): (solute carrier family 37 member 4) This gene regulates glucose-6-phosphate transport from the cytoplasm to the lumen of the endoplasmic reticulum, in order to maintain glucose homeostasis. It also plays a role in ATP-mediated calcium sequestration in the lumen of the endoplasmic reticulum. Mutations in this gene have been associated with various forms of glycogen storage disease. Alternative splicing in this gene results in multiple transcript variants.[provided by RefSeq, Aug 2009]

In summary, the currently available evidence indicates that the variant is pathogenic, but additional data are needed to prove that conclusively. Therefore, this variant has been classified as Likely Pathogenic. Experimental studies have shown that this missense change affects SLC37A4 function (PMID: 10940311, 12444104).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t SLC37A4 protein function.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 68274). This missense change has been observed in individual(s) with glycogen storage disease type Ib (PMID: 9758626). In at least one individual the data is consistent with being in trans (on the opposite chromosome) from a pathogenic variant. This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This sequence change replaces serine, which is neutral and polar, with arginine, which is basic and polar, at codon 55 of the SLC37A4 protein (p.Ser55Arg). -
